SOE - Ethiopia Guji Shakkiso Gigesa G1 Washed
Origin: Shakiso, Guji, Ethiopia
Altitude: 1,900 - 2,200 m
Variety: Heirloom
Processing Method: Washed
Flavor Profile: Bergamot, Citrus, Dried Longan, Goji Berry, Prune
Region and Farm Introduction: Shakiso is one of the most renowned coffee-growing districts in Guji, Ethiopia. The region’s high elevations, fertile red soils, and favorable climate create ideal conditions for producing coffees with remarkable sweetness, floral complexity, and vibrant fruit character.
Gigesa is a coffee-growing community within Shakiso where smallholder farmers cultivate traditional Ethiopian heirloom varieties. Carefully harvested cherries are processed at local washing stations, preserving the unique terroir and refined characteristics that have made Guji coffees highly sought after in the specialty market.
Processing Method Features: This coffee is processed using the washed method, where ripe cherries are depulped, fermented to remove mucilage, washed clean, and slowly dried on raised beds. This method highlights clarity, structure, and aromatic definition.
In the cup, bright bergamot and citrus notes are complemented by the honeyed sweetness of dried longan, layered with goji berry and prune-like fruit complexity. A refined Earl Grey tea character carries through the finish, creating an elegant, structured, and distinctly Ethiopian profile.
